Decide on the Best Skin Treatment For You



[Valid RSS feed]  Category Rss Feed - http://www.massagebyben.com/articles/rss.php?rss=266
By : Jack Landry    99 or more times read
Submitted 2009-08-28 16:37:34
Need some time to relax, de-stress and help rejuvenate your body and help keep it looking good? Then, spending some time at the day spa may be just what you need.

There are many services offered at a day spa to help rejuvenate your skin. These treatments help to decrease wrinkles, increase elasticity, and help revitalize your skins natural beauty.

When you decide to go to a day spa you will first need a consultation. In your consultation the professional will talk with you about your personal needs and wants.

From that you both can determine the best treatments and procedures to benefit you the most. Then, simply schedule times or appointments for the day to receive the care you want.

There are several different procedures available in day spa's including massage, skin care, bronzing, waxing, body therapy, salon and nail treatments, acupressure, eyelash extensions, and other procedures. There are many treatments that just focus on rejuvenating and maintaining beautiful skin.

One of the most popular skin treatments is a facial. Facials are the second most popular service in a day spa, right after massage.

A facial is a deep cleansing and exfoliation of the skin. This treatment should leave the skin soft, clean, hydrated, free of blackheads, and any other impurities.

Facial Masks are applied to clean and smooth the face. They involve placing some blend of material on the face and allowing it to completely dry.

This tightens and shrinks the pores all over the face. Masks can be made of algae, seaweed, mud, or any number of concoctions.

After the mask is washed off or removed, the skin should feel tighter and smoother. Depending on the skin type and mask chosen the facial mask will produce different results.

Body Scrub is an exfoliating treatment, designed to remove dead skin and other impurities. There are many various types of body scrubs.

Body scrubs use various oils, vitamins, and salts giving them different scents and healing properties. A body mask is exactly like a facial mask, except it is used on the entire body.

Body masks are usually used for exfoliation. They can be made from different ingredients. They also help to soften, smooth, and hydrate.

Body wraps are intended to achieve different goals. There are two different types of body wraps.

Some are intended to detox the body, while, others promote quick weight loss. Either way, the procedure is basically the same.

The entire body is covered in a liquid, cream, or mud and then tightly wrapped to hold in warmth. Any weight loss that occurs will be short lived, because almost all of will be water weight.

Still, if you have money to spend on a body wrap or a special occasion with a dreamy outfit a body wrap might help your wish to come true.

Day Spas are very relaxing and help to rejuvenate and revitalize skin. Medical spas can do the same thing, but they can rejuvenate in a more powerful way.

Medical spas employ on-site doctors. Because of this they are able to offer much more intensive procedures and treatments. Because they are more intense and harsh some of the procedures are painful and require recovery.

Before having any of these intense procedures, make sure that your chosen facility is licensed and fully qualified to offer the service before moving forward. In addition, ensure that the person performing the procedure is fully qualified.

Some of the medical spa skin procedures include dermabrasion, chemical peels, botox, and photo rejuvenation. In dermabrasion, the surface of the skin is sanded away to reveal new smoother skin underneath.

This procedure requires general anesthesia and recovery time can last up to several months. A chemical peel uses a chemical-based solution to burn away the top layers of skin resulting in youthful, new skin.

Chemical peels can have different strengths including light, medium, or deep. This is chosen depending on the physician's credentials, the chemicals used, and the treatment selected for the individual.

Deep chemical peels are very painful, require anesthesia, and include a lengthy recovery time.

Botox is an injectible form of the bacteria, clostridium botulinum. When injected into the face, it temporarily makes the muscles unable to contract, thus smoothing wrinkles in the face.

Photo rejuvenation is the practice of using lasers to smooth away wrinkles, fine lines, age spots, and other skin conditions. It involves the use of intense pulsed light.

Photo rejuvenation works by inducing controlled wounds on the skins surface, prompting the skin to heal itself by creating new cells. By knowing and understanding the results and potential risks of spa treatments and procedures you can make the best choices for your skin and body.
